20183112201841JCISB-18-RA-169524092017251220182018Creative Commons Attribution LicenseThis is an open-access article distributed under the terms of the Creative Commons Attribution License, which permits unrestricted use, distribution, and reproduction in any medium, provided the original author and source are credited.Introduction MicroRNAs miRNAs are endogenous small RNAs known for their function in post-transcriptional gene regulation miRNA regulates the differentiation and function of immune cells and its malfunction contributes to the development of various autoimmune diseases including Systemic Lupus Erythematosus SLE Recently miR-21 was identified to regulate a variety of immune cells and play a crucial role in a plethora of biological functions and diseases including development cancer and inflammation especially correlated with the pathogenesis of autoimmune diseases such as systemic lupus erythematosus Material and Methods In this report we used real-time PCR assay to compare the relative expression of mir-21-3p and mir-21-5p in SLE patients n 30 serums and PBMCs to healthy age and gender matched controls samples n 27 Results we found that mir-21-3p level was significantly increased in both serums and PBMCs of SLE patients compare to healthy controls serum p value lt 0 05 PBMCs p value lt 0 01 But the expression level of mir-21-5p was not significantly increased in none of serums and PBMCs Conclusion These data demonstrate that SLE disease is accompanied by the increased level of mir-21-3p a subset of mir-21 and there is no relation between mir-21-5p and disease state If these tow subsets of mir-21 have functional difference is under investigation and it rsquo s an idea that mir-21 can be studied as a biomarker for autoimmune diseases such as SLE 10
